# Service Accounts: String Extraction

The `extract-i18n` script pulls translatable strings from all Bramblewick repos and pushes them to the Glossa service. It runs under the `i18n-extractor` service account. Do not run it under your personal account; Glossa rate-limits individual users aggressively. The account has write access to the staging catalog only. Set the token in your shell before invoking the script. The current staging token is below.

API key for kahap-kafog: zpat15_6qzxZ7YR8aDwjmp

Handover: Rowan to Ines. The Striderline timing-chip reader at the Calverton course is stable after the firmware patch. Remaining issues: occasional duplicate reads at mat three, and the sync job still needs a retry loop. Nothing urgent before the Ashmere race. Open tasks and wiring diagrams are on the page below.

operations page: https://confluence.lumicsys.internal/pages/browse/display/browse/218b

Runbook fragment — Pellgrave Institute office move. Records team: verify every archive carton against the master inventory before sealing, noting any discrepancy immediately and in writing. Sealed cartons travel together on a single vehicle, accompanied throughout, and must never be left unattended at either site. The courier's confidential hand-over instruction follows directly below.

drop instructions, hahip-badug: the quenox ralath courier leaves the kaseth fraiel rusiel tameth belys istdor ralion giliel ledger at gate 7830 under passcode 165413